hi, I've just got an idea, about fire
So let's say that one of your minifigs is throwing a grenade(or any other explosive) on a plane (or any other AWESOME vehicle) Let's Say it does damage, (and because a plane is really full of Gas)and also that when the grenade explodes, there is fire, like almost in all explosions! Then you can add fire pieces (anything that is orange or OT)

So each fire piece does one damage/turn
Because fire expand at *** on each vehicle(or object), here is some help for those that want to use this rule (it's optionnal(you can just add 1 piece/each 5 Rounds):
-------------------------------------------
|Target | Expansion rate |
-------------------------------------------
|Civilian Plane | +1piece/Round |
|Un-armored Car | +1/ each 3 Rounds|
|Armored Car | +1/5 Rounds |
|War Plane | +2/round |
|Wooden Boat | +1/3 rounds |
|Other material Boat| +1/5 rounds |
-------------------------------------------
